FERC issues SER for Magnolia LNG

Liquefied Natural Gas Ltd (LNG Ltd) has announced that the US Federal Energy Regulatory Commission (FERC) has issued the Notice of Schedule for Environmental Review (SER) for the Magnolia LNG project. FERC has set 16 November 2015 as the anticipated date for issuance of the LNG project's final environmental impact statement (FEIS).

The SER also establishes a 90-day post-FEIS decision deadline for all agencies responsible for issuing related federal authorisations, including FERC. The timeline for publishing the FEIS includes completion and issuance of the draft environmental impact statement (DEIS) and receipt, review, and incorporation of comments by government agencies, non-governmental organisations, and private citizens into the FEIS, as appropriate.

Issuance of the SER also signals that although FERC may solicit additional information from a project applicant during the period of time between the DEIS and the FEIS, FERC staff has the information necessary on the critical elements of the Magnolia LNG project for it to complete and issue the DEIS.

LNG Ltd’s Managing Director, Maurice Brand, said: "We are very pleased with our progress on the FERC regulatory aspects of the project. We appreciate the efforts of FERC and other agencies to process our application and remain confident that the Magnolia LNG project will meet or exceed all of the environmental and safety elements of the multi-agency review. We look forward to receiving our DEIS and continuing toward FERC's final order authorising the Magnolia LNG project."
